Disappearance Day of Srila Rupa Goswami

August 13: Today we read from the book, Vaishnava Saints. Reading from the life and pastimes of Srila Rupa Goswami.

Summary: Rupa Goswami is Rupa Manjari, Sanatana Goswami is Ananga Manjari, in the spiritual world. Both are sakhi's of Srimati Radharani. Caitanya Mahaprabhu made Srila Rupa Goswami the acharya for the movement. Thats why we are called Rupanuga's. He was made the head of this movement of Krishna Consciousness. He wrote the books Nectar of Instruction, Nectar of Devotion, Lalita Madhava and many more.

Srila Rupa and Sanatana Goswami, they never claim they saw Krishna or Radharani. But they did have intimate dealings with Srimati Radharani. Our parampara is so powerful. The head of the parampara is Srila Rupa Goswami.

All we have to see is when can we please Srila Rupa Goswami. Both of them relinquished their ministerial positions and rendered total service to Caitanya Mahaprabhu and Krishna Consciousness.

There are so many pastimes about Srila Rupa Goswami. He exvacated Sri Govind Deities.

Srila Prabhupada said that on special days like the appearance and disappearance day of Vaishnava Acharya's, it is very very potent. We should meditate on their pastimes and pray for their mercy!
